Book on tea’s history launched in Nepal

Dutch linguist George van Driem launched his book, ‘The Tale of Tea: A Comprehensive History of Tea from Prehistoric Times to the Present Day’ at YalaMaya Kendra, Patan Dhoka on Friday.

Brill Publishers published the book on January 14.

At the book’s launch, Driem briefly presented the history of tea and Nepal’s place in it. A panel discussion was also held later, where Driem asked attendees to help for his next book.


George van Driem heads the Linguistics Institute at the University of Bern. He’s also an author of Brill Publisherspublished book, ‘Languages of the Himalayas’.
